Bazita Peak TV Tower is a 100 m (330 ft) broadcasting tower in Zalaegerszeg, Hungary. The TV tower has a 13 m (43 ft) antenna atop the main structure and an observation level 60 m (200 ft) up the structure. The Alps can be clearly seen from the observation deck. Built in 1975, an elevator transports visitors to the café on the observation level and a staircase outside of the main shaft allows maintenance access.
